Transaction 5c4106249e1243dfba34c714c15020150253b12103962182eda111bc206c6306

2 Input
2 Outputs
  • 5c4106249e1243dfba34c714c15020150253b12103962182eda111bc206c6306:0
  • value  47000
    address  15rwckFBnSWoXDjshZKH2sYzZRKc6KtyP1
  • 5c4106249e1243dfba34c714c15020150253b12103962182eda111bc206c6306:1
  • value  1112
    address  bc1pmc57dg6nlmn9qq072dkmkdeh3ckuznqv5vmx8h4d3t9s2f6uahwqk5c3xc